Huntsville: Rocket City's Influence of Space Exploration and Technological Advancement
Huntsville, Alabama, affectionately known as "Rocket City," boasts a rich background deeply intertwined with the exploration of space and groundbreaking technological developments. From its humble beginnings as a small community, Huntsville has evolved into a thriving epicenter for aerospace engineering, research, and manufacturing.
The founding of the Redstone Arsenal in 1940 marked a pivotal moment in Huntsville's trajectory. As a key center for rocket development during World War II and the subsequent Cold War, the city became synonymous with innovation.
The success of NASA's Saturn V program at Marshall Space Flight Center further solidified Huntsville's standing as a leader in space exploration. The iconic rockets that propelled astronauts to the moon were engineered and manufactured right here in Rocket City, leaving an lasting legacy on human history.
Today, Huntsville's influence extends far beyond space exploration. The city has become a magnet for technology firms, fostering a dynamic scene where innovation thrives.
